A kindergarten teacher from the US, KBcrayons, recently shared a creative and practical learning activity that is perfect for both classroom and home use. The activity involves a set of dry-erase cards with pictures of animals and words with missing letters. Students use dry-erase markers to fill in the missing letters, and can easily check their answers on the reverse side of the cards.
